Project Mercury Test Chimpanzee named "Enos"; back of photograph labeled, " News Release, National Aeronautics and Space Administration Public Information Office, Patrick AFB, Florida, Telephones UL 7- 4318 and UL 7-2861, NASA, for Release - immediate, 61-MA-5-4, November 29, 1961 Cape Canaveral, Florida.......Enos, a 5 1/2 year old chimpanzee, is fitted into his pressure couch prior to a three-orbital flight from Cape Canaveral, Florida. Weighing 37 1/2 pounds and measuring 38 inches in height, the male chimpanzee was selected from among a group of five animals which had been trained for the National Aeronautics and Space Administration's (NASA) Project Mercury flights", NASA insignia in upper left corner.
